Android开发中有没有什么缓存库能用于缓存图片、object、json

一些普通的键值对数据用SharedPreference缓存效果还不错,但很多时候我们需要缓存诸如图片drawable、object或是接口返回的json,这种时候SP就有些捉襟见肘了。

请问是否有什么更好的解决方法来缓存这些对象呢?

图片缓存你可以尝试使用一下Glide框架,或者ImageLoader框架。
接口返回的json等一些数据,你可以自己创建一个bean类,数据存储进去,等不需要了再删除。

图片用glide,object大量缓存用数据库sqlite吧,少量的直接转json存sharedpreference